I have been shooting from the saddle for a long time and all the time I have been concentrating on getting the best from the scenery ... getting some motion was now the mission. I have used the Canon EOS 400D ... TV = 1/20th ... ISO = 100 ... AI Servo.
In order to get the most spectacular effect you need to shoot on a road that is "crowded" by vegetation ... open plains does not result in the same dramatic blurring.
The LT has the advantage of a decent Cruise Control but the cockpit-screen area is big. I will try on the GT next.
This type of shot will be difficult if you do not have a fairly wide angle lens.
